Understanding Pregnancy Care
Pregnancy care, also known as prenatal care, involves regular medical check-ups, a healthy lifestyle, and proper management of physical and emotional changes. It aims to monitor and promote the health of both the mother and the developing baby, preventing potential complications.
Essential Aspects of Pregnancy Care
1. Regular Prenatal Visits
- First Trimester: Monthly check-ups to monitor the pregnancy's progression and identify any early complications.
- Second Trimester: Regular monitoring of the baby's growth and mother's health.
- Third Trimester: Bi-weekly or weekly visits to ensure the baby is developing well and preparing for delivery.
2. Balanced Nutrition
- Essential Nutrients: Folic acid, iron, calcium, protein, and omega-3 fatty acids are crucial for the baby's development.
- Healthy Eating: Emphasize f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ats.
- Hydration: Drink plenty of water to stay hydrated and support bodily functions.
3. Physical Activity
- Exercise: Moderate exercise, such as walking, swimming, and prenatal yoga, helps maintain a healthy weight, improve mood, and reduce pregnancy discomforts.
- Pelvic Floor Exercises: Strengthening the pelvic floor muscles to prepare for labor and delivery.
4. Emotional Well-being
- Stress Management: Techniques like meditation, deep breathing, and prenatal yoga can reduce stress.
- Support System: Relying on family, friends, and healthcare providers for emotional support.
5. Avoiding Harmful Substances
- Smoking: Increases the risk of complications such as low birth weight and preterm birth.
- Alcohol: Can lead to fetal alcohol syndrome and other developmental issues.
- Caffeine: Limit intake to reduce the risk of miscarriage and low birth weight.
Common Pregnancy Concerns and Solutions
1. Morning Sickness
- Causes: Hormonal changes in the first trimester.
- Solutions: Eating small, frequent meals, avoiding spicy and fatty foods, and staying hydrated. Ginger and vitamin B6 supplements may help.
2. Fatigue
- Causes: Increased progesterone levels, anemia, and the body's increased workload.
- Solutions: Rest when needed, maintain a balanced diet, and stay active with moderate exercise.
3. Back Pain
- Causes: Weight gain, posture changes, and hormonal relaxation of ligaments.
- Solutions: Proper posture, supportive footwear, prenatal yoga, and applying heat or cold packs.
4. Constipation
- Causes: Hormonal changes, iron supplements, and pressure from the growing uterus.
- Solutions: High-fiber diet, adequate hydration, and regular physical activity.
5. Heartburn
- Causes: Hormonal changes and the growing uterus pressing on the stomach.
- Solutions: Eating smaller meals, avoiding spicy and fatty foods, and sleeping with the head elevated.
6. Swelling (Edema)
- Causes: Increased blood volume and pressure on blood vessels.
- Solutions: Elevating the feet, wearing comfortable shoes, and reducing salt intake.
Allopathic Treatment Approaches for Pregnancy Care
1. Medications:
- Prenatal Vitamins: Essential for providing necessary nutrients like folic acid, iron, and calcium.
- Antacids: For managing heartburn.
- Anti-nausea Medications: For severe morning sickness.
2. Medical Interventions:
- Ultrasound Scans: Regular scans to monitor the baby's growth and development.
- Blood Tests: Checking for gestational diabetes, anemia, and other potential issues.
- Vaccinations: Flu and Tdap vaccines to protect both the mother and baby.
3. Labor and Delivery Preparation:
- Childbirth Education Classes: Preparing for labor, delivery, and newborn care.
- Birth Plan: Discussing preferences for labor and delivery with the healthcare provider.
